i recently deleted my windows vm on parallels and am now trying to get my g6 lite to work with crossover on my mac. i created a windows2000 bottle, the installation went through fine, and now i'm trying to write pokemon diamond to the cart. it writes all the way through, but at the end, i'm prompted with a "disk full" error. i updated the firmware and the loader with the latest software from the g6flash website. why am i getting this error? there is plenty of space on the cart. i'm on an intel macbook, OSX 10.4.9. thanks!

I'm using WINE to write to mine. I would get full disk errors sometimes although it might be my USB cable. Does it work on a Windows box? Sometimes the G6 will do this for no apparent reason, reboot and try again.
